Elazig (EZS) to Rome (FCO) Flight Distance

The flight distance from Elazig Airport (EZS) in Elazig, Turkey to Leonardo Da Vinci (Fiumicino) International Airport (FCO) in Rome, Italy is 2,314 kilometers (1,438 miles / 1,249 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 4h, flying west northwest at a heading of 287°.

This is a medium-haul route that may be operated by either narrow-body or wide-body aircraft depending on demand. Passengers can expect a meal service on most carriers.

This is an international route connecting Turkey with Italy. It is an intercontinental flight between Asia and Europe. Travelers should check visa requirements, customs regulations, and any travel advisories before booking.

Time zone information: When it's 00:56 in Elazig, it's 22:56 in Rome.

There is a significant elevation difference of 2,912 feet between the two airports. Leonardo Da Vinci (Fiumicino) International Airport sits lower than Elazig Airport.

The return flight from Rome (FCO) to Elazig (EZS) follows a heading of 90° (east). Actual flight times may vary depending on wind conditions, air traffic, and the specific aircraft used.
